"A Call to Action for Sponsorships to our Youths to sit for the ENB Youth Mindset Transformation Program"
For far too long, we have lamented the behavior of our youth in East New Britain Province. The rising incidents of armed hold-ups, fights, drug abuse, and other dangerous actions are an alarming trend, one that does not reflect the true spirit of our province. We are a peace-loving people, grounded in a rich cultural heritage that values community, respect, and harmony. Yet, the actions of our youth are pulling us away from these values.
The issue goes beyond mere law enforcement. While efforts to increase police presence and operations can help manage these problems, they will never fully address the root cause. The attitudes and behaviors we see today have been ingrained in the minds of our young people. Discipline, starting from the family unit, has weakened over time. Without strong family structures and community guidance, our youth are left vulnerable to negative influences, leading to the rise in antisocial behaviors.
It is time to accept that the solution lies in addressing the mindset of our youth. We cannot expect to change their actions without first changing how they think about themselves and their role in society. The key to transformation is helping them see themselves as valuable, unique individuals who can contribute not just to their personal growth, but to the overall wellbeing of the community.
One powerful initiative aiming to achieve this is the upcoming ENB Youth Mindset Transformation Program. This program is designed to reshape the way our youth think, empowering them to adopt positive values and attitudes. By integrating fundamental life principles with spiritual teachings from the Bible, the program offers a holistic approach to transformation. It is more than just a lecture series; it is an interactive platform where participants will have the opportunity to share their experiences and learn from each other. Community mentors will also share their own stories of personal transformation, offering living proof that change is possible.
